When evaluating the cost of glass lids, many buyers focus solely on the quoted price. However, savvy procurement managers know to look deeper. The total cost of ownership encompasses production quality, material sourcing, customization, logistics, and after-sales support. Customization is a key differentiator in the glass lid market. Whether you require unique shapes, colored knobs, etched logos, or specific venting systems, Yinghuade offers extensive customization options. However, each customization can affect the final cost.
Customization Type | Cost Impact |
---|---|
Shape and Size Variations | Tooling and setup fees may apply |
Logo Printing | Additional printing and design fees |
Special Handles/Knobs | Material and assembly costs |
Packaging | Custom packaging increases per-unit cost |

Order volume plays a major role in pricing. Larger orders often qualify for substantial discounts due to economies of scale in both production and shipping. Shipping costs can be a significant portion of your total expenditure, especially for international orders. Yinghuade offers a range of shipping solutions, including FOB, CIF, and DDP terms, to suit different business needs.
Freight charges (sea, air, or land)
Customs duties and taxes
Packing and palletization fees
Lead time and delivery reliability
Efficient logistics management ensures your glass lids arrive on time and in perfect condition, reducing the risk of costly delays or damages.
